Scoreboard Improvements

The new scoreboard has these features:

Ties are now given the same position #. In other words, if you and someone else are tied for 5th place, you both get a 5 and the next player gets a 7. Tied players are listed alphabetically.

To add these features without impacting server performance, the scoreboard will no longer be "live" and will be updated every hour like the Conqueror position.

Hopefully these changes will help you better understand how you place against the competition. It may even help you find fellow countrymen to play with!


Proxy Blocking

After studying web proxy use for several months we've discovered that much less than 1% of our membership visits Conquer Club through web proxies and a large portion of this proxy use is by members with multiple accounts. We decided to block access to Conquer Club through web proxies to help our multi hunters enforce the rules and keep out the bad guys.

Unfortunately some members who use proxies legitimately to get past firewalls at school or work will be affected. We regret this side effect and hope those affected end up with better grades and promotions to make up for this ;)


Map XML Enhancement

To provide you with new challenging maps and to keep things interesting for map makers, we'll be making single enhancements to the map XML format on a regular basis.

To begin with, we've expanded the objective to include continents. This will lead to maps with more flexible winning objectives like "hold 60% of the world". For more information about map development, please visit the Map Foundry.
